> > Not a really good idea, except if you really know what you are doing.
> > Hunting down repositories is a better idea, especially as there are some
> > trusted ones.
> 
> There is a good/safe way of using http://rpm.pbone.net/ . Click
> "Advanced RPM Search" followed by "Uncheck All".  Then pick up CentOS
> and RedHat EL 5 (or 4).
